With only a .308 wOBA to his name, and barely above the Mendoza line with a .201 batting average, Luis Valbuena of the Los Angeles Angels could be ignored.
Why You Should Use Him:
Valbuena is a feast-or-famine type hitter, and today he could eat against Kendall Graveman of the Oakland Athletics.
Graveman has been getting torched in the second half this season. Over 32 1/3 innings pitched, he's logged a 5.57 ERA, .383 wOBA, and 33.0% hard-hit rate.
For the year, Graveman has been burned by lefties. They've rocked him for a 30.6% hard-hit rate and 41.3% fly-ball rate.
Valbuena, who's posted only a 14 wRC+ against same-sided arms this year, has mashed righties to the tune of a 101 wRC+, including an August ISO of .303 against all arms.
